python 学习笔记7-----文件

本文介绍了使用Python标准库中的os、os.path模块进行文件读写的基本操作,包括open、read、readline、readlines、write、writelines等方法,并提到了pickle和shelve这两个用于对象序列化的模块。

摘要生成于 C知道 ,由 DeepSeek-R1 满血版支持, 前往体验 >

1、打开文件

open或者file

2、读取方法

read,和C语言里面的read很像,指定需要读取的字节数,否则一直读到文件尾

readline,每次读取一行,注意,这个所谓的一行是针对行标志的,那么对于二进制文件,貌似没什么用。

readlines,将所有行都读出来,放到列表中,每一行,作为一个列表元素

3、写入方法

write,和C语言的一样,不多说

writelines,接收一个字符串列表,但是换行符需要自己加


和文件操作有关系的是os、os.path两个模块,其中包括除文件读写之外的其它功能。




还有2个重要模块可以研究一下
pickle和shelve





评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值